nitrohuck Posted January 28, 2023 Share Posted January 28, 2023 FWIW I shoot a P320Max with Grayguns trigger, and I got to put some rounds down range with my buddys 320 who is running a TSA spring kit + Armory Craft trigger. IMO the TSA Springs + AC trigger was much better than my GrayGuns trigger, muchhhh shorter take up and reset made it feel "closer" to a 2011 trigger, closest I've felt so far. Granted this wasn't a custom TSA trigger job, just the spring kit, so I would be very curious to see what TSA could do with a full hands-on job. Honestly I don't know if you'd need it for a carry gun, but I also fall in the camp of doing very little to carry gun triggers other than minor drop in parts changes.
